Ayrton Senna da Silva was born on March 21, 1960 in Sao Paulo, Brazil. He lived in Monte Carlo and Sao Paulo in his last years and was divorced with a girlfriend Adriane. He had no children. He enjoyed model aircrafts, jet-skiing, waterskiing, jogging and tennis. His Favourite music he once said was "Everything good from pop to classical". He was 5ft 9ins. and weighed 155 pounds. His racing career started at the age of 4 in go-karts and he had his very first go-kart race at the age of 13 professionally. His first racing car ever was a Formula Ford 1600 van Diemen in 1981. In the year 1977 he was the panamerican Kart Champion and runner-up in 1980 as the Kart World Champion. He once mentioned that his most cherished victory was - "Clinching the 1988 World Championship by winning the Japanese GP at Suzuka". In 1981 he was the British Formula Ford 1600 Champion. In 1982 he became the British and European Champion in the Formula Ford 2000 class. In 1983 he was the British F3 Champion. By the time the 1984 F1 season started, Ayrton Senna now had a ride with Toleman-Hart and drove their turbo-charged car. He never won a race that year and did have an accident when he crashed his car during practice for the Detroit Grand Prix by hitting the wall near the pits. He finished the season ranked 8th with 13 points. The 1985 season started and Ayrton Senna managed to lead in races at Imola, Monaco, Silverstone, Nurburgring, Detroit, Brands Hatch and Adelaide. He finished the season with 38 points in 4th postion. 1986 Season saw Ayrton fetch 8 Poles and win 2 races. He ended up with 55 points in 4th position overall driving his Lotus- Renault.
